Understanding US Immigration Translation Requirements in Kenya
US immigration processes demand a high level of precision for all submitted documentation, including birth certificates. For Kenyans, this often means translating official documents from Swahili or other local languages into English. The translation must be 'certified', meaning the translator or translation agency provides a signed statement confirming the accuracy and completeness of the translation. This certification often needs to include their name, address, and signature. Furthermore, the US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S) has specific guidelines regarding how translations should be presented. Any foreign language documents, unless issued in English, must be accompanied by a complete English translation. This is crucial for the integrity of your application and ensures that officials can verify the authenticity and content of your birth certificate.

Cost and Practical Considerations for Kenyans
The cost of certified birth certificate translation for US immigration can vary depending on the length of the document and the urgency of the request. In Kenya, you might expect professional translation services to range from approximately KES 3,000 to KES 7,000 per document, though this can fluctuate. Factors like notarisation or apostille services, if required, will add to the overall cost. It's advisable to get a clear quote upfront. When selecting a service provider in Kenya, consider their experience with immigration documents specifically.
